Abstract
Living through a pandemic can be scary. Corona virus has been defined as the worldwide spread of a new disease by the World Health Organisation. This global pandemic has resulted in much worry, concern and fear. Many countries are in lockdown, schools have been shut down, elderly and physically vulnerable people are in danger, people are stuck inside and the economic impacts are devastating. All these factors are adding to the anxiety and distress. Psychological stress can damper the ability to remain resilient in the face of challenges. The research data can be used to provide evidence-driven strategies so that adverse psychological impacts could be reduced. In this paper, an effort has been made to suggest the complementary strategy for facing the current psychological crisis. The research studies that can establish a relationship between meditation as an intervention and mental and emotional health have been included. This paper reviews several scientific studies that demonstrate that meditation helps boost the immune system.
